Sustainable, Phased Access Flooring Package for Commercial Academic Space
Bathgate Flooring was appointed by BAM Construction Ltd to supply and install raised access flooring for the COMET project at the University of South Wales in Pontypridd. This large-scale package was successfully delivered to provide modern commercial office space.
The Project
The scope of works comprised approximately 8,500 m² of raised access flooring distributed across five floors. To meet the project’s sustainability and performance requirements, the majority of the floorplate utilised our BGM600G panel, a low Global Warming Potential (GWP) PSA MOB Medium Grade system.
For the server rooms, we installed the BEH600V system, a PSA MOB Heavy Grade panel featuring a factory-bonded vinyl finish. Prior to panel installation, our team completed comprehensive slab dustproofing. The installation also required bespoke step and ramp details to navigate level changes, alongside acoustic enhancements applied directly to the pedestal bases.
Programme & Delivery
The project was sequenced across multiple active workfaces to suit the main contractor’s stringent programme requirements. By progressing across large open-plan areas and maintaining close site coordination with BAM Construction and follow-on trades, Bathgate Flooring facilitated a successful phased handover of the floors. Stringent on-site quality assurance was maintained throughout the build. This included T42 pedestal adhesive tests, with all tested areas passing successfully.
